Cara
Membuat Search Engine Dengan PHP
Cara Membuat Pencarian Data Dengan PHP...
? atau kebanyakan orang mengetahui
dengan kata kunci Cara Membuat Search Engine Dengan PHP... ? ...
Bagaimana ya caranya ... ?
Fasilitas Search / Pencarian data merupakan
faktor yang cukup penting di dalam membuat sebuah aplikasi-aplikasi, apalagi
untuk website hampir tidak pernah ketinggalan Search Engine nya.. Ya ini di
maksudkan agar user lebih mudah dalam mengakses isi seluruh situs.. dan
tentunya website anda akan lebih SEO Friendly...
Berikut Cara Untuk Membuat
Pencarian Data Dengan PHP :
contoh disini, saya membuat database dengan nama "pencarian" dan membuat table dalam database dengan nama "siswa"
berikut tabelnnya :
Data pada gambar di atas merupakan data yang ada di dalam database, Nah untuk membuat Pencarian Data Dengan PHP sangatlah mudah.. berikut ini script :
1. <strong>PENCARIAN:</strong>
2.
3. <form action="<?$_SERVER['PHP_SELF']?>" method="post" name="pencarian" id="pencarian">
4. <input type="text" name="search" id="search">
5. <input type="submit" name="submit" id="submit" value="CARI">
6. </form>
7.
8. <?php
9. // konfigurasi
10. $db_host = "localhost"; // nama host
11. $db_user = "root"; // username mysql
12. $db_pass = ""; //password isi sesuai seting server Anda.
13. $db_name = "pencarian"; // karena nama database yang kita buat adalah pencarian
14.
15. // koneksi ke database
16. $link = mysql_pconnect ($db_host, $db_user, $db_pass) or die ("Ga bisa connect");
17. mysql_select_db ($db_name) or die ("Ga bisa select database");
18.
19. // menampilkan data
20.
21. if ((isset($_POST['submit'])) AND ($_POST['search'] <> "")) {
22. $search = $_POST['search'];
23. $sql = mysql_query("SELECT * FROM siswa WHERE nama LIKE '%$search%' ") or die(mysql_error());
24. //menampilkan jumlah hasil pencarian
25. $jumlah = mysql_num_rows($sql);
26. if ($jumlah > 0) {
27. echo '<p>Ada '.$jumlah.' data yang sesuai.</p>';
28.
29. while ($res=mysql_fetch_array($sql)) {
30. $nomor++; echo $nomor.'. ';
31. echo $res[nama].'
32. ';
33. }
34. }
35. else {
36. // menampilkan pesan zero data
37. echo 'Maaf, hasil pencarian tidak ditemukan.';
39. }
40. else { echo 'Masukkan dulu kata kuncinya';}
41. ?>
Script di atas, merupakan Script Pencarian Data Denan PHP , anda tinggal mengcopy script nya ke dalam text editor anda, dan simpan dengan nama apa saja.
Dan Hasilnya adalah :
Demikian lah artikel "Cara Membuat
Search Engine Dengan PHP" atau "Cara Membuat Pencarian Data Dengan
PHP" semoga artikel ini Bermanfaat....
0 komentar:
Posting Komentar